About Djibouti Emoji

The flag of Djibouti features two equal horizontal bands of light blue over light green, with a white isosceles triangle at the hoist bearing a red star. Blue represents the sea and sky, green the land, white peace, and the red star unites the Somali and Afar peoples.

Usage: Used to express Djiboutian national pride, celebrate Independence Day on June 27, or represent this strategically located Horn of Africa nation in conversations.

Part of Unicode 6.0 in 2010 as a regional indicator sequence.

Technical Details

Use these code snippets to add the 🇩🇯 Djibouti emoji in your projects:

Unicode
U+1F1E9 U+1F1EF
HTML Entity
🇩🇯
HTML Hex
🇩🇯
CSS
content: '\1F1E9\1F1EF';
JavaScript / TypeScript
"\u{1F1E9}\u{1F1EF}"
Python
"\U0001F1E9\U0001F1EF"
Java / Kotlin
"\uD83C\uDDE9\uD83C\uDDEF"
C# / .NET
"\uD83C\uDDE9\uD83C\uDDEF"
PHP
"\u{1F1E9}\u{1F1EF}"
Ruby
"\u{1F1E9}\u{1F1EF}"
